Question Should I change the transmission fluid?

I have a 1998 Toyota Camry with 127,000 miles on it.

Should I change the transmission fluid?

Is this an automatic?

If so, my opinion is to change the fluid at at least every 50K miles. Change it all not just in the trans pan.

Don't do flush with chemicals. Use a procedure or machine that does not use external force to move the fluid out. But uses the trans own fluid pump to do this.

If a 4-cylinder engine. The auto trans differential also has its own fluid compartment that needs changing.
